Duties:
- Assist healthcare professionals in patient examinations and procedures
- Take patient vital signs, record medical history, and update patient information
- Prepare examination rooms and ensure cleanliness and organization
- Provide medical administrative support such as scheduling appointments, managing patient records, and handling billing tasks
- Educate patients on treatment plans, and follow-up care instructions
- Maintain inventory of office supplies and equipment
- Adhere to infection control protocols and maintain a safe environment for patients and staff
Qualifications:
- Completion of a Medical Assistant program or relevant certification
- Proficient in medical terminology and coding procedures
- Excellent interpersonal skills with the ability to provide exceptional patient service
- Basic life support (BLS) certification preferred
-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
- 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ment
